Factors Influencing the Cost of Sports Betting App Development

In recent years, the popularity of sports betting apps has surged dramatically, driven by technological advancements and increasing consumer demand. Developing a sports betting app involves a range of factors that influence its cost. Whether you’re a startup or an established company looking to invest in this lucrative market, understanding these cost influencers is crucial for planning and budgeting effectively.

1. Platform Choice

The choice of platform significantly impacts the development cost of a sports betting app. Typically, apps can be developed for iOS, Android, or both. Developing for iOS is often less complex due to Apple’s limited range of devices and operating system versions. On the other hand, Android apps need to account for a wider variety of devices and OS versions, potentially increasing development time and cost.

2. App Design

User interface (UI) and user experience (UX) design are critical for sports betting apps. A well-designed app not only enhances user satisfaction but also affects development costs. Complex designs with intricate animations, custom graphics, and advanced features require more time and effort to implement, thus increasing costs. Simpler designs, while more cost-effective, must still prioritize usability and aesthetic appeal.

3. Features and Functionality

The feature set of a sports betting app is a major determinant of its development cost. Basic features include user registration, account management, odds display, betting options, and payment integration. Advanced features such as live streaming, real-time score updates, in-play betting, and social sharing capabilities add complexity and cost to the development process. The choice of features should align with your target audience and market strategy.

4. Integration with Third-party APIs

Sports betting apps often rely on third-party APIs for functionalities like payment processing, odds calculation, and real-time data feeds. Integrating these APIs involves licensing costs and development efforts. The complexity of API integration varies based on the provider and the level of customization required, impacting overall development costs.

5. Regulatory Compliance

Compliance with regulatory requirements and legal standards is non-negotiable for sports betting apps. The cost of development increases when incorporating features like geolocation services to verify user location, age verification mechanisms, and compliance with data protection regulations such as GDPR or CCPA. Failure to comply with these regulations can lead to legal repercussions and financial penalties, underscoring the importance of thorough planning and investment in compliance measures.

6. Testing and Quality Assurance

Thorough testing is essential to ensure the functionality, security, and usability of a sports betting app. Testing efforts include functional testing, usability testing, security testing, and performance testing across different devices and operating systems. Quality assurance measures help identify and rectify issues before the app is launched, preventing costly post-launch fixes and enhancing user satisfaction.

7. Development Team Location and Expertise

The geographical location of your development team significantly impacts costs due to varying labor rates and market conditions. Teams in North America or Western Europe generally command higher rates compared to developers in Eastern Europe, Asia, or Latin America. Additionally, the expertise and experience of the development team influence costs, with more experienced teams able to command higher rates but potentially delivering higher quality and faster development times.

8. Maintenance and Support

Post-launch maintenance and support are ongoing costs that should be considered in the initial development budget. These services include bug fixes, updates to accommodate new OS versions or devices, feature enhancements, and customer support. Establishing a robust maintenance plan ensures the longevity and competitiveness of your sports betting app in a rapidly evolving market.
